Long wait times persist as … WebMay 17, 2024 · A “dementia village” is a unique example of the person-centered approach. As mentioned in Audrey Miller’s post on this blog in 2014, [13] one such village exists in the Netherlands. Here, residents with severe dementia live as freely and naturally as possible in a secure, enclosed community designed around their needs and safety. convert web pages to pdf files

WebThe goals of home and community care are to: Help people maintain or improve their health status and quality of life, Assist people in remaining as independent as possible, Support families in coping with a family member's need for care, Help people stay at or return home and receive needed treatment, rehabilitation or palliative care, and.
